The historical drama is a creation of Jeb Stuart. It is based on History’s Vikings, written by Michael Hirst. Mark Murdoch and Cait Collins are producing the series. Vikings: Valhalla Season 1 has released eight episodes up till now. The show is expected to launch 24 episodes in total. It is filmed in Ireland. The drama was confirmed in November 2019 after the wrap-up of the original series. Now, fans can hope for the mythological drama to continue for a second and third season.

Vikings: Valhalla Season 2 Cast

Most of the main cast of season one is bound to return for the second run. So, the second installment is likely to find these characters in focus:

  • Sam Corlett as Leif Erikson
  • Frida Gustavsson as Freydís Eiríksdóttir
  • Leo Suter as Harald Sigurdsson
  • Bradley Freegard as King Cnut
  • Jóhannes Haukur Jóhannesson as Olaf Haraldsson
  • Caroline Henderson as Jarl Haakon
  • Laura Berlin as Queen Emma of Normandy
  • David Oakes as Godwin

Vikings: Valhalla Season 2 Plot

There are many horizons that the writers will explore in Vikings: Valhalla Season 2. The first season’s final episode found Kattegat destroyed, with Freydis and Harold looking down upon it. The show will also highlight the character of Leif after his evident thirst for revenge. It is known that Leif’s lover Liv has died, and the explorer has something in mind to avenge the death. According to Jeb Stuart, there will also be a lot of traveling. The Viking DNA has been found all over Egypt and the Middle East of Europe.

Thus, that part of Europe will get explored. Plus, the second installment could happen in Sicily. The eighth episode also found Harald far away from becoming the king. On the other hand, his on-and-off lover Freydis could be the savior of the Viking people.

In the end, watching how it all plays out will be interesting. Lastly, King Cnut is on his way to conquer the throne of Denmark. Much will be revealed in the next part of the series. The show loosely adheres to the history of the Vikings. Thus, it is likely that the series will try to bring in those roots.
